The full list of controllers that will be upgradable is: Numark Mixtrack Pro, Numark N4, Numark MixDeck, Numark MixDeck Quad, Numark MixDeck Express, Vestax VCI-400, Vestax Typhoon, Vestax VCI-100 Mk2, Pioneer DDJ-ERGO, Reloop Terminal Mix 2, Reloop Terminal Mix 4 and Denon MC2000. Owners of Serato DJ Intro controllers finally have a software upgrade path, as Serato today announced Serato DJ, its new pro DJ software, which is to replace Serato ITCH. For a one-off fee of $199 (although there’s an opening offer – see below) owners of any Serato DJ Intro-compatible controller can upgrade to the new software. There’s a seamless looping feature to customize your mix along with a reverse and brake feature. The two high performance decks on Mixdeck Express feature large touch-sensitive platters for mixing and scratching. The built-in screen displays your basic song information and gives you the ability to switch between USB, CD and computer. It’s gig-ready-everything you need to connect to a sound system is built right in, including balanced XLR outs, two 1/4" balanced mic inputs and 1/8" and 1/4" headphone output. Mixdeck Express is a full-featured DJ controller that comes complete with Serato DJ Intro software, two CD decks, dual USB flash drives, and a fully-integrated three-channel mixer.
